Diagnostic Energy of Blood Evaluation
Blood evaluation is a strong instrument that may present beneficial details about your general well being. By inspecting the elements of your blood, medical doctors can acquire insights into your organ perform, immune system, and general well-being. This is how blood evaluation might help diagnose varied circumstances:
Full Blood Depend (CBC)
A CBC measures the quantity and sorts of cells in your blood. It may well detect abnormalities in crimson blood cells (RBCs), white blood cells (WBCs), and platelets.
Cell Sort | Irregular Findings |
---|---|
Purple Blood Cells (RBCs) | – Anemia (low RBC depend) – Polycythemia (excessive RBC depend) |
White Blood Cells (WBCs) | – Leukemia (excessive WBC depend) – An infection (elevated neutrophils) |
Platelets | – Thrombocytopenia (low platelet depend) – Thrombocytosis (excessive platelet depend) |
Blood Chemistry Panel
A blood chemistry panel measures the degrees of assorted chemical compounds in your blood. It may well assess the perform of your liver, kidneys, and different organs.
Analyte | Irregular Findings |
---|---|
Glucose | – Diabetes (excessive glucose) – Hypoglycemia (low glucose) |
Creatinine | – Kidney failure (elevated creatinine) |
Liver enzymes (ALT, AST) | – Liver injury (elevated enzymes) |
Immunological Assessments
Immunological checks measure the degrees of antibodies and different immune elements in your blood. They might help diagnose infections and immune issues.
Take a look at | Irregular Findings |
---|---|
Antinuclear antibody (ANA) | – Autoimmune issues (e.g., lupus) |
C-reactive protein (CRP) | – Irritation (elevated CRP) |
Unraveling the Mysteries of Blood Composition
Blood, the important fluid that programs via our veins, is a fancy combination of cells, proteins, and different substances. Understanding the composition of blood is important for diagnosing and treating a variety of medical circumstances.
Parts of Blood
Blood consists of:
- Erythrocytes (crimson blood cells): Carry oxygen all through the physique.
- Leukocytes (white blood cells): Combat an infection and illness.
- Thrombocytes (platelets): Help in blood clotting.
- Plasma: A liquid matrix that carries vitamins, hormones, and different substances.
Composition of Blood Plasma
Plasma is the most important part of blood, accounting for about 55% of its quantity. It comprises a variety of proteins, together with:
- Albumin: Regulates fluid stability within the physique.
- Globulins: Concerned in varied capabilities, corresponding to transporting hormones and preventing an infection.
- Fibrinogen: Important for blood clotting.
Plasma additionally comprises electrolytes (e.g., sodium, potassium, calcium), glucose, hormones, and different molecules that play essential roles in physique capabilities.
Electrolytes
Electrolytes are minerals current in plasma that assist:
- Keep correct fluid stability.
- Regulate nerve and muscle perform.
- Keep acid-base stability.
Electrolyte | Perform |
---|---|
Sodium | Regulates fluid stability and blood strain. |
Potassium | Essential for nerve and muscle perform. |
Calcium | Concerned in bone well being, muscle contraction, and nerve transmission. |
Monitoring Well being Situations via Blood Examination
A blood examination, often known as a blood take a look at, is a diagnostic process that includes analyzing a pattern of your blood to evaluate your general well being and display screen for varied medical circumstances. Blood checks play a vital function in monitoring and managing well being by offering beneficial details about your physique’s capabilities, dietary standing, and the presence of any underlying well being points.
Routine Blood Assessments
Routine blood checks are generally ordered as a part of an everyday bodily examination or to display screen for particular well being circumstances. These checks sometimes embody:
- Full blood depend (CBC): Measures the degrees of crimson blood cells, white blood cells, platelets, and hemoglobin in your blood.
- Complete metabolic panel (CMP): Assesses the perform of your liver, kidneys, and different organs.
- Lipid panel: Measures the degrees of ldl cholesterol, triglycerides, and different fat in your blood.
- Blood glucose take a look at: Checks your blood sugar ranges.
- Thyroid-stimulating hormone (TSH) take a look at: Evaluates the perform of your thyroid gland.
Specialised Blood Assessments
Along with routine blood checks, there are quite a few specialised blood checks out there that may assist diagnose and monitor particular medical circumstances, corresponding to:
- Hormone checks: Measure the degrees of particular hormones in your blood, which might help diagnose hormonal imbalances.
- Antibody checks: Detect the presence of antibodies in your blood, which might point out an immune response to an an infection or allergen.
- Genetic checks: Analyze your DNA to determine genetic mutations or predispositions to sure ailments.
- Drug checks: Detect the presence of medication or alcohol in your blood.
Blood Examination for Monitoring Medical Situations
Blood examinations play a significant function in monitoring and managing varied medical circumstances, together with:
Diabetes Administration
Blood glucose checks are important for monitoring blood sugar ranges in people with diabetes. By monitoring glucose ranges, healthcare suppliers can modify remedy plans to optimize glycemic management and forestall issues.
Take a look at | Goal |
---|---|
Fasting blood glucose | Measures blood sugar ranges after an in a single day quick |
Postprandial blood glucose | Measures blood sugar ranges two hours after a meal |
Glycated hemoglobin (HbA1c) | Gives a mean blood sugar degree over the previous two to 3 months |
Monitoring Liver Perform
Liver perform checks, such because the liver enzymes ALT and AST, can detect irritation or injury to the liver. Monitoring these checks is important for people with continual liver circumstances or who’re taking medicines which will have an effect on liver perform.

Exploring the Dynamic Nature of the Bloodstream
The bloodstream is a dynamic and ever-changing surroundings, carrying oxygen, vitamins, and waste merchandise all through the physique. Inside it, a large number of microscopic components work together and contribute to the general well being and well-being of a person.
Fueling the Physique: Blood Cells and Vitamins
The bloodstream is primarily answerable for transporting oxygen to the tissues and eradicating waste merchandise like carbon dioxide. Purple blood cells, containing hemoglobin, facilitate the binding and transportation of oxygen, guaranteeing a relentless provide to cells. Vitamins corresponding to glucose, amino acids, and lipids are additionally carried inside the bloodstream, offering sustenance for varied bodily capabilities.
Combating Infections: White Blood Cells
White blood cells play a vital function within the physique’s immune system. They flow into all through the bloodstream, continuously scanning for international invaders like micro organism, viruses, and pathogens. Several types of white blood cells, corresponding to neutrophils, macrophages, and lymphocytes, work collectively to determine and remove these threats, sustaining the physique’s protection mechanisms.
Transporting Hormones and Chemical Messengers
The bloodstream serves as a communication community, carrying hormones and different chemical messengers all through the physique. These substances regulate a variety of physiological processes, influencing every little thing from temper and development to metabolism and replica. Hormones are secreted by glands and journey via the bloodstream to achieve their goal organs or tissues.
Regulating Physique Temperature
The bloodstream assists in sustaining the physique’s temperature. When the physique temperature rises, corresponding to throughout train, blood movement to the pores and skin will increase, permitting warmth to dissipate. Conversely, when the temperature drops, blood movement to the pores and skin decreases, conserving physique warmth.
Filtering Waste Merchandise: The Kidneys
The kidneys play a significant function in filtering waste merchandise from the bloodstream. They take away extra fluids, electrolytes, and toxins, producing urine which is then excreted from the physique. The kidneys regulate the blood’s pH and guarantee correct electrolyte stability, sustaining the optimum surroundings for mobile perform.
Clotting and Therapeutic: Platelets
Platelets are small, disk-shaped cells answerable for blood clotting. When blood vessels are broken, platelets mixture and kind a clot, stopping extreme bleeding. The clotting course of is essential for controlling blood loss and selling wound therapeutic.
Blood Vessel Well being: Endothelial Cells
Endothelial cells line the internal surfaces of blood vessels, enjoying a significant function in regulating blood movement, stopping blood clotting, and sustaining the integrity of the vascular system. They launch substances that promote vasodilation and inhibit platelet aggregation, guaranteeing optimum blood movement to the tissues.
The Coronary heart: The Central Pump
The guts serves because the central pump of the circulatory system, propelling blood all through the physique. It consists of 4 chambers that work collectively to make sure correct blood movement and preserve blood strain. The guts’s rhythmic contractions and coordinated valvular motion enable for the environment friendly circulation of blood, assembly the calls for of the physique’s tissues and organs.
Superior Methods for Medical Inspection
3D Ultrasound
3D ultrasound know-how permits medical professionals to create detailed three-dimensional photographs of inside organs and buildings. It supplies a extra complete view of the physique and might help determine abnormalities that might not be seen on conventional 2D ultrasound.
Magnetic Resonance Angiography (MRA)
MRA makes use of mag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) know-how to create photographs of blood vessels. It’s significantly helpful for evaluating the blood movement within the mind, neck, and coronary heart, and may detect circumstances corresponding to aneurysms, blockages, and narrowing.
Computed Tomographic Angiography (CTA)
CTA combines X-ray imaging with laptop processing to create detailed photographs of blood vessels. It’s usually used to evaluate the arteries within the coronary heart, mind, and lungs, and may detect circumstances corresponding to plaque buildup, blockages, and tears.
Nuclear Medication Imaging
Nuclear medication imaging includes injecting radioactive tracers into the bloodstream that bind to particular tissues or organs. It permits medical professionals to visualise and assess the perform of those areas, corresponding to the center, lungs, and kidneys.
Optical Coherence Tomography (OCT)
OCT is an imaging approach that makes use of mild waves to generate cross-sectional photographs of blood vessels. It supplies high-resolution photographs of the internal lining of the vessels, permitting for the detection of early indicators of atherosclerosis and different circumstances.
Intravascular Ultrasound (IVUS)
IVUS includes inserting a small ultrasound probe into blood vessels to acquire detailed photographs of their internal partitions. It may well assist determine plaque buildup, blockages, and different abnormalities that might not be seen from outdoors the vessel.
Photoacoustic Imaging
Photoacoustic imaging combines mild and sound waves to create photographs of blood vessels and surrounding tissues. It may well detect modifications within the construction and performance of blood vessels, and has potential purposes in diagnosing circumstances corresponding to atherosclerosis and most cancers.
Endoscopy and Capsule Endoscopy
Endoscopy includes inserting a skinny, versatile tube with a digicam connected into the digestive tract to visualise the liner of the esophagus, abdomen, and intestines. Capsule endoscopy is a much less invasive different that includes swallowing a small digicam that takes photographs because it travels via the digestive system.
